ATHLETE OF THE WEEK

Kitawna Sparks has been a standout player for the SAIT Trojans women's basketball team, showcasing her talent with remarkable performances this past weekend.

In Friday night's thrilling overtime win, Sparks posted 15 points, 11 rebounds, and 2 assists, playing a crucial role in securing the victory. She followed that up with an even more impressive performance on Saturday, leading the Trojans to an 80-68 win with 30 points, 13 rebounds, 4 assists, and 1 steal. Her all-around effort earned her Player of the Game honors and demonstrated her ability to make an impact in every facet of the game.

The third-year athlete is having an exceptional season, averaging 14.6 points and 8.7 rebounds per game. Sparks, who previously starred as the leading scorer for the Lethbridge Kodiaks, has seamlessly transitioned into a key role with the Trojans. Her strong performances reflect her dedication and skill, making her one of the top players to watch in the league. As the season progresses, Sparks continues to prove herself as a major force on the court.

Sparks is a third-year Open Studies student from Taber, AB.
